Envoy Medical Recalls Esteem II Sound Processors with Expired Sterile Wipes
Envoy Medical is recalling four Esteem II Sound Processors because the sterile wipes inside expired before the date labeled on the final pack.

Plain-English summary
Envoy Medical Corporation is recalling four units of the Esteem II Sound Processor Model 2001. The recall involves the Final Pack, which contains two sterile wipes (002866-001) that expired in April 2018. The expiration date on the sterile wipes is earlier than the expiration date labeled on the final pack and the sound processors themselves.
The affected units are identified by lot numbers EMC0006145, EMC0006155, and EMC0006217. These devices were distributed in the United States to the states of Florida and Oregon. The Esteem II is an implantable middle ear hearing device.
Consumers who have these specific units should contact Envoy Medical Corporation for instructions on how to proceed. The recall is due to the discrepancy between the expiration date of the sterile wipes and the labeled expiration date of the final pack.
